Bitchat is an open source peer-to-peer mesh communication network started in the summer of 2025 by Jack Dorsey. It's available on iOS, Android, and MacOS. Others have explored beyond this, with a terminal client and a self-powered ESP32-based mesh relay node. In theory, Bitchat enables cross-platform peer-to-peer messaging even when there's no cellular or Wi-Fi network available. In practice, it's not proven to be reliable in an offline environment. However, I believe it could be, and it's clear that the team agrees and is actively working toward that end.

Backfilling the Network | Bluesky
Backfilling is the process of syncing all the data in the network from scratch.
